SERVPRO Is Well Stocked Vernon Fire Cleanup Processes

When a fire ignites, several things happen because it simultaneously consumes and produces materials. Most of the by-products of the combustion process are dark and smelly, so they cause significant soiling to surfaces and contents. Even areas of your Vernon home with minimal fire damage might have traces of soot and other soils.

A thorough cleanup is necessary after fire damage at your Vernon home. Many cleaning methods combined help to complete the process. However, wet cleaning is the most dominant, whether dealing with structural surfaces or contents. SERVPRO invests in different tools and chemical agents to facilitate such cleaning. 

Essential Cleaning Products:

  • Heavy duty cleaner for greasy residues
  • General surface cleaners 
  • Glass cleaners
  • Dry and wet fogging agents for odors

Each cleaning product works best under specific conditions because of the different pH levels and active ingredients. For example, general surface cleaners are mildly alkaline, while heavy-duty cleaners are highly alkaline and contain ammonia, making them suitable to strip off greasy or wet soot from surfaces. 

When cleaning transparent or highly polished surfaces, you must exercise caution to avoid etching or leaving streaks on the surfaces. Our SERVPRO crews use specialized products for cleaning and rinsing such areas. For instance, glass cleaners are slightly alkaline and have ammonia content that evaporates from the surface, thus leaving no streaks. 

Managing Fire Odors

The heavy smoke scent left in a house after a fire incident takes considerable effort to manage. Cleaning up physical soils such as soot and charred materials clears a significant percentage of the odors. The odor remnants require elaborate deodorization procedures since they are embedded in materials acting as reservoirs. Our SERVPRO technicians use several approaches to reach and neutralize embedded odor molecules.

Helpful odor management products:

  • Water or solvent-based fog deodorizers
  • Deodorant granules
  • Liquid odor counteractants
  • Surface sealers
